Realistically, I don't even think of characters in such terms. I don't, and never have, come on the vs. forum trying to back my boys, or convince people they'd win. Part of being a fanboy is knowing a character's strengths and weaknesses, and not hiding either one. Being true to the entirety of a character has always seemed like the pinnacle of fandom for me, not being able to list all their best feats while ignoring the bad.
It is true that knowing a character will help you better explicate their chances of winning, which is where the fanboy stigma starts. But the other trick is not to walk in blind on the other character, or at least admitting where your ignorance lies in a match. I don't post in Spider-Man vs. {someone I don't know} for example. Too much uncertainty to pretend like I have an authoritative opinion. But I'd go nuts in, say, MN'er vs. Spider-Man, knowing I can back everything I say.
Unfortunately, too few people seem to share that opinion. It's what turns me off from the vs. forum, and why I rarely post here anymore. Well, among other reasons. But that's one of them.
